Board Of Supervisors Welcomes V. Manuel Perez
The Board of Supervisors will be hosting a reception for Supervisor Perez to welcome him to his new role Fourth District Supervisor.
From Riverside Co BOS: A reception to welcome V. Manuel Perez to the Riverside County Board of Supervisors and a ceremonial swearing-in will take place tomorrow in Riverside.
The Board of Supervisors is hosting a reception to welcome Supervisor Perez to his new role as the Fourth District Supervisor. The community is invited to attend the reception, which will occur prior to the meeting, at 8 a.m. on the Fifth Floor of the County Administrative Center in Riverside, 4080 Lemon St.
Following the reception, the Board of Supervisors meeting will begin with Supervisor Perez taking the oath of office, administered by Riverside Superior Court Judge Raquel Marquez. The meeting starts at 9 a.m. in the Board Chambers.

“I am humbled and honored to have been granted the opportunity to serve on the Board of Supervisors,” said Supervisor V. Manuel Perez. “I look forward to working with Riverside County staff to make sure we continue to be responsive and accessible to the needs and concerns of constituents throughout the Coachella and Palo Verde Valleys. While there are many issues our county must confront, none are insurmountable when we work together. I look forward to the work ahead.”
Prior to taking office as the Fourth District Supervisor on May 12, Perez served three terms in the California State Assembly, and as a Coachella Valley Unified School District Trustee and Coachella City Councilmember.

A swearing-in ceremony is being planned in the Fourth District in early June, with more details to be announced.
